Output 7681264ac5be79dea9fd2f6ac857a7e325c322a94574a66a5614a01215798f20:0

value
304950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7a5c2df5530360e6e0405b1527d448a677e3ba6 OP_EQUAL
address
3JS49wV9SpnANoCVZdts1t1cPFPrX1mj4s
transaction
7681264ac5be79dea9fd2f6ac857a7e325c322a94574a66a5614a01215798f20
confirmations
132939
spent
true